With two months to go until kick-off of the F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022, Hublot has just unveiled their #HublotLovesFootball campaign featuring some legends past and present. Hublot is the tournament’s Official Timekeeper, which means referees of all 64 matches will be glancing down at the brand’s watches on their wrists. 

Hublot invited Lebanese fashion designer Mira Mikati to bring her distinctive positive and colourful design approach to the campaign. Mira sat down with all 15 footballers and coaches to create one-off, hand-drawn and painted footballs that are pieces of art in their own right. She brought out each person’s personality through the universal language of that little round ball we’ll all have our eyes riveting to come November 20. 

So what about the watch? The new Hublot Big Bang e F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022™ is a Gen3 connected watch, with a large high-def screen that delivers real-time information about the games to the wearer. You’ll also be able to personalize it with the colours of the 32 participating countries. When Hublot says they love football, they’re not lying.
